Conversion Formula
The formula to convert newtons to pascals depends on the area over which the force is applied. In physics, pressure (pascal) equals force (newtons) divided by area in square meters:
Pressure (Pa) = Force (N) / Area (m²)
If the force is spread over exactly one square meter, the pascal value is the same as the newton value. This means:
- Given force: 0.2 newtons
- Area applied: 1 m²
- Calculation: 0.2 N ÷ 1 m² = 0.2 Pa
So, 0.2 newtons acting on 1 m² equals 0.2 pascals. If area changes, the pressure changes inversely.
Conversion Example
- Example: 5 newtons on 2 m²
- Force = 5 N
- Area = 2 m²
- Pressure = 5 N ÷ 2 m² = 2.5 Pa
- This shows pressure decreases when area increases with same force.
- Example: 10 newtons on 0.5 m²
- Force = 10 N
- Area = 0.5 m²
- Pressure = 10 N ÷ 0.5 m² = 20 Pa
- Smaller area creates larger pressure.

Conversion Definitions
Newtons: Newton is a unit measuring force in physics. It quantifies the amount of push or pull acting on an object, defined as the force needed to accelerate one kilogram of mass at a rate of one meter per second squared (1 N = 1 kg·m/s²). Newtons describe how strongly something is pushed or pulled.
Pascal: Pascal measures pressure, the force applied per unit area. One pascal equals one newton of force spread over one square meter (1 Pa = 1 N/m²). It helps quantify how concentrated force is on a surface, used in fields like fluid mechanics and material science.
Conversion FAQs
Why does converting newtons to pascals require knowing the area?
Because pressure is force divided by area, the same force will cause different pressure values depending on surface size. Without knowing the area, you cannot find an accurate pressure from a force alone. For example, 0.2 newtons over 1 m² equals 0.2 pascals, but over 0.5 m² results in 0.4 pascals.
Is 1 newton always equal to 1 pascal?
No. 1 newton is a unit of force, while 1 pascal measures pressure. They relate only when the force acts evenly over an area of 1 square meter. If the area changes, the pascal value changes accordingly, so equal numeric values can be coincidental.

Can I convert newtons to pascals without knowing area?
No, because pressure depends on how force is distributed. Without the area, you only have force, which is insufficient to calculate pressure in pascals. You must measure or assume the area to find the correct pressure value.
What happens if force in newtons is zero?
If force is zero, pressure is zero regardless the area, since no force is applied on the surface. This means zero newtons always converts to zero pascals as pressure.
